WINT & SON FUNERAL HOME INC. Obituary

FENTON, CHARLES L. Charlie of Holly formerly of Clarkston; June 8, 2012; age 77; loving husband of Barbara for 53 years; beloved father of Steven (Leisa) Fenton, Robert Fenton, Christopher (Kristine) Fenton, Daniel (Michelle) Fenton, Kenneth (Sheila) Fenton and Jennifer (Justin Davey) Fenton;...
